Senior Mental Health Program Coordinator
Wisdom Traditions Counseling Services is committed to providing compassionate, holistic care to individuals and families dealing with addiction and mental health challenges. As a Senior Mental Health Program Coordinator, you will lead the evening IOP/PHP in-house program, provide direct counseling services, conduct assessments, develop treatment plans, and support clients throughout their recovery journey.

Responsibilities
Manage programs related to the evening integrative healing and recovery groups held 3 times a week
Provide individual and group counseling to clients with substance use and mental health disorders
Conduct thorough assessments to identify clients' needs and treatment goals
Develop, implement, and monitor personalized treatment plans for clients
Offer psychoeducation to clients and their families about addiction, trauma, recovery, and family dynamics
Collaborate with the clinical team to ensure comprehensive, integrated care for clients
Maintain up-to-date, accurate client records in Electronic Health Records (EHR) systems
Collaborate with case management services, including coordination with other healthcare providers and community resources
Deliver trauma-informed care, recognizing the impact of trauma on addiction and recovery
Monitor and evaluate clients' progress throughout treatment, adjusting plans as needed
Qualification
Required
Certification: Chemical Dependency Counselor I (CDCI)/CDCII/CDCS certification from the State of Alaska, or LPC, LCSW, LMFT or any other State of Alaska recognized licensure
Experience: Minimum of 2 years of experience in addiction counseling, with a focus on substance use treatment
Experience: Minimum of 2 years of experience as a lead provider for group therapy, group lead or programmatic lead in a clinical in-house setting
Experience: Minimum of 4 years as a mental health provider in a clinical setting
Minimum Education: Master's degree in a related field (e.g., psychology, social work, counseling)
